Besides Slayer, the other two melee-only classes are a huge asset to the team.
Bounty Hunter and Waystalker have the potential to take down a lone fire rat much quicker than melee classes, but in a horde of enemies, if they can’t free up space to shoot them (which happens fairly often in my experience) then they will be at a disadvantage when they can’t stagger them or reach them. They have no shield to advance on them and stagger the horde with the embedded specials. WP can use his ult on firerats, and GK can use his shield. When I play Waystalker or BH, and I’m crowded, I usually have to use the ult anyway if I’m stuck with a firerat nearby. Whether you’re melee or not, if nobody can shoot the gunner, you’re going to have to break contact enough to shoot it, or let it come to you by waiting around a corner or below a ledge. I don’t see any special as being much more difficult for melee than ranged except when there are so many that are just out of reach long enough to get embedded in crowds, which is why a full melee team is a risk, but one or two is a great help to passive bonuses, as well as the tanking, control crowds, monster aggro, and deal with a lot of elites; all the things that are weaknesses for certain ranged careers.
